- Shalve yaoJan 01, 2023 · 3 years agoWhile there may be some correlation between NASDAQ projections and the performance of cryptocurrency markets, it is important to note that they are two separate entities. The NASDAQ stock market primarily deals with traditional stocks and securities, while the cryptocurrency markets operate on a decentralized and volatile platform. Therefore, relying solely on NASDAQ projections to predict cryptocurrency market performance may not be accurate. It is advisable to consider other factors such as market sentiment, regulatory changes, and technological advancements in the cryptocurrency space.
